The embodiment of the present application utilizes distributing real time system mechanism, by business realizing logic as thing inside operation system The participant of business, while transaction engine can be set to be responsible for Transaction Service management (equivalent to distributed thing inside operation system Transaction initiator in business mechanism).In operation system transformation process, for an external request, it can lead to inside operation system Cross transaction engine and coordinate new and old two business realizing logics execution.Described distributing real time system process generally includes following two The individual stage:
Stage one:
1st, transaction initiator (task manager) sends resource preparation request to institute participant;
2nd, participant is received after resource preparation request, is prepared operation, and reply whether promoter prepares success.
Accordingly, in the present embodiment application scenarios, transaction engine can be set, be responsible for the resource in business data processing The transaction managements such as allotment., can be to participant (i.e. described in the present embodiment when the business processing for receiving external procedure is asked Old service logical sum new business logic) resource preparation request is sent, to prepare the process resource for handling the business.

Due to being two benches affairs, the processing procedure that can be simply interpreted as two benches affairs is by request independent twice It could complete.Log is initialized in the present embodiment, exactly records what I has done in first request process Operation.Second request inquires first record for asking to preserve when arriving, be known that what a request done, Processing can be just then continued to below, improve and ensure treatment effeciency.

In the 1990s, for a technology improvement can clearly distinguish be on hardware improvement (for example, Improvement to circuit structures such as diode, transistor, switches) or software on improvement (for the improvement of method flow).So And, with the development of technology, the improvement of current many method flows can be considered as directly improving for hardware circuit. Designer nearly all obtains corresponding hardware circuit by the way that improved method flow is programmed into hardware circuit.Cause This, it cannot be said that the improvement of a method flow cannot be realized with hardware entities module.For example, PLD (Programmable Logic Device, PLD) (such as field programmable gate array (Field Programmable Gate Array, FPGA)) it is exactly such a integrated circuit, its logic function is determined by user to device programming.By designer Voluntarily programming comes a digital display circuit " integrated " on a piece of PLD, without asking chip maker to design and make Special IC chip.Moreover, nowadays, substitution manually makes IC chip, and this programming is also used instead mostly " patrols Volume compiler (logic compiler) " software realizes that software compiler used is similar when it writes with program development, And the source code before compiling also write by handy specific programming language, this is referred to as hardware description language (Hardware Description Language, HDL), and HDL is also not only a kind of, but have many kinds, such as ABEL (Advanced Boolean Expression Language)、AHDL(Altera Hardware Description Language)、Confluence、CUPL(Cornell University Programming Language)、HDCal、JHDL (Java Hardware Description Language)、Lava、Lola、MyHDL、PALASM、RHDL(Ruby Hardware Description Language) etc., VHDL (Very-High-Speed are most generally used at present Integrated Circuit Hardware Description Language) and Verilog.Those skilled in the art also should This understands, it is only necessary to slightly programming in logic and be programmed into method flow in integrated circuit with above-mentioned several hardware description languages, The hardware circuit for realizing the logical method flow can be just readily available.
